What is USAK?
USAK is the official Indian Railways station code assigned to Uska Bazar, a small railway halt located in the Siddharthnagar district of Uttar Pradesh. The station comes under the administrative jurisdiction of the North Eastern Railway (NER) zone and lies on a narrow-gauge branch line that connects remote border villages to the broader Indian rail network. Uska Bazar serves a predominantly rural population in the Terai region near the India-Nepal border, and the station caters mainly to local commuters, daily wage workers, and small traders moving agricultural produce such as wheat, sugarcane, and mustard to nearby mandis. Although it is not a major junction or express halt, USAK is an important lifeline for residents of interior villages who depend on rail transport for access to district headquarters and medical facilities. The code is widely recognised on the IRCTC booking portal, third-party travel apps, and station indicator boards, and occasionally appears in general knowledge and railway aptitude questions in competitive examinations.
